សាកល្បងលក្ខខណ្ឌច្រើនដើម្បីត្រឡប់លទ្ធផល TRUE ឬ FALSE
អនុគមន៍ AND និង OR គឺជាមុខងារឡូជីខលពីរដែលល្បីល្បាញនៅក្នុង Google សន្លឹក ។ ពួកគេបានធ្វើតេស្តដើម្បីមើលថាតើលទ្ធផលពីកោសិកាគោលដៅពីរឬច្រើនមានលក្ខខណ្ឌដែលអ្នកបញ្ជាក់។
អនុគមន៍ឡូស៊ីចនេះនឹងត្រឡប់តែមួយនៃលទ្ធផលពីរ (ឬ តម្លៃប៊ូលីន ) នៅក្នុងក្រឡាដែលជាកន្លែងដែលពួកគេត្រូវបានគេប្រើទាំង TRUE ឬ FALSE:
- ចំពោះអនុគមន៍ AND , រូបមន្តក្នុងក្រឡាច្រើនត្រូវបានសាកល្បង។ ប្រសិនបើមានតែរូបមន្តទាំងអស់នេះជាការពិតអនុគមន៍នឹងត្រឡប់ចម្លើយពិត។ ប្រសិនបើមិនអនុគមន៍ត្រឡប់ FALSE ជាតម្លៃ។
- ចំពោះអនុគមន៍ OR ប្រសិនបើរូបមន្តដែលបានសាកល្បងណាមួយត្រឹមត្រូវនោះអនុគមន៍ OR នឹងត្រឡប់ចម្លើយរបស់ TRUE ។ តែប្រសិនបើរូបមន្តទាំងអស់មិនពិតឬនឹងផ្តល់ឱ្យអ្នកនូវតម្លៃមិនពិតនៅក្នុងក្រឡាដែលវាស្ថិតនៅ។
ចម្លើយពិតឬមិនពិតទាំងនេះសម្រាប់អនុគមន៍ AND និង OR អាចត្រូវបានបង្ហាញដូចនៅក្នុងក្រឡាដែលអនុគមន៍មានទីតាំងឬអនុគមន៍អាចត្រូវបានផ្សំជាមួយអនុគមន៍សៀវភៅបញ្ជី Google ផ្សេងទៀតដូចជា អនុគមន៍ IF ដើម្បីបង្ហាញលទ្ធផលផ្សេងៗគ្នាឬ ដើម្បីអនុវត្តការគណនាមួយចំនួន។
វិធីអនុគមន៍ឡូជីខលដំណើរការនៅក្នុង Google សន្លឹក
រូបភាពខាងលើក្រឡា B2 និង B3 មានអនុគមន៍ AND និង OR រៀងៗគ្នា។ ទាំងពីរប្រើ សញ្ញាប្រមាណវិធីប្រៀបធៀបមួយចំនួន ដើម្បីសាកល្បងភាពខុសគ្នានៃលក្ខខណ្ឌសម្រាប់ទិន្នន័យក្នុងក្រឡា A2, A3, និង A4 នៃ សន្លឹកកិច្ចការ ។
មុខងារទាំងពីរគឺ:
= AND (A2 <50, A3 <> 75, A4> = 100)
= OR (A2 <50, A3 <> 75, A4> = 100)
លក្ខខណ្ឌដែលពួកគេធ្វើតេស្តគឺ:
- ប្រសិនបើទិន្នន័យនៅក្នុងក្រឡា A2 មាន តិចជាង 50 ( < ជានិមិត្តសញ្ញាតិចជាង)
- ប្រសិនបើទិន្នន័យនៅក្នុងក្រឡា A3 មិនស្មើ 75 ( <> គឺជានិមិត្តសញ្ញាដែលមិនស្មើ)
- ប្រសិនបើទិន្នន័យនៅក្នុងក្រឡា A4 ធំជាងឬស្មើ 100 ( > = ជានិមិត្តសញ្ញាធំជាងឬស្មើ)
ចំពោះអនុគមន៍ AND នៅក្នុងក្រឡា B2 ទិន្នន័យនៅក្នុងក្រឡា A2 ទៅ A4 ត្រូវតែផ្គូផ្គងលក្ខខណ្ឌទាំងបីខាងលើសម្រាប់តួនាទីដើម្បីត្រឡប់ចម្លើយពិត។ ដូចដែលវាឈរលក្ខខណ្ឌពីរដំបូងត្រូវបានបំពេញប៉ុន្តែដោយសារតម្លៃនៅក្នុងក្រឡា A4 មិនធំជាងឬស្មើ 100 ទិន្នផលចំពោះអនុគមន៍ AND គឺមិនពិត។
ក្នុងករណីអនុគមន៍ OR នៅក្នុងក្រឡា B3 មានតែលក្ខខណ្ឌមួយក្នុងចំណោមលក្ខខណ្ឌខាងលើត្រូវតែបំពេញដោយទិន្នន័យក្នុងក្រឡា A2, A3 ឬ A4 សម្រាប់អនុគមន៍ដើម្បីត្រឡប់ចម្លើយពិត។ ក្នុងឧទាហរណ៍នេះទិន្នន័យនៅក្នុងក្រឡា A2 និង A3 ទាំងពីរអាចបំពេញលក្ខខណ្ឌដែលបានទាមទារដូច្នេះទិន្នផលចំពោះអនុគមន៍ OR គឺ TRUE ។
វាក្យសម្ពន្ធនិងអាគុយម៉ង់សម្រាប់អនុគមន៍ AND / OR
វាក្យសម្ព័ន្ធ របស់អនុគមន៍សំដៅលើប្លង់នៃអនុគមន៍និងរួមបញ្ចូលឈ្មោះអនុគមន៍តង្កៀបនិង អាគុយម៉ង់ ។
វាក្យសម្ពន្ធសម្រាប់អនុគមន៍ AND គឺ:
= AND ( logical_expression1, logical_expression2, ... )
វាក្យសម្ពន្ធសម្រាប់អនុគមន៍ OR គឺ:
= OR ( logical_expression1, logical_expression2, logical_expression3, ... )
- logical_expression1 [ត្រូវការ] សំដៅទៅលើលក្ខខណ្ឌដែលកំពុងត្រូវបានសាកល្បង។ សំណុំបែបបទនៃលក្ខខណ្ឌនេះជាធម្មតា យោងក្រឡា នៃទិន្នន័យដែលត្រូវបានត្រួតពិនិត្យដោយមានលក្ខខណ្ឌដោយខ្លួនឯងដូចជា A2 <50 ។
- logical_expression2 , logical_expression3, ... [ជាជម្រើស] គឺជាលក្ខខណ្ឌបន្ថែមដែលអាចត្រូវបានសាកល្បង។
បញ្ចូលអនុគមន៍ AND
ជំហានខាងក្រោមគ្របដណ្តប់របៀបបញ្ចូលមុខងារ AND នៅក្នុងក្រឡា B2 នៅក្នុងរូបភាពខាងលើ។ ជំហានដូចគ្នាអាចត្រូវបានប្រើសម្រាប់បញ្ចូលមុខងារ OR ដែលមាននៅក្នុងក្រឡា B3 ។
Google សន្លឹកមិនប្រើ ប្រអប់ ដើម្បីបញ្ចូលអាគុយម៉ង់របស់អនុគមន៍តាមវិធី Excel ទេ។ ផ្ទុយទៅវិញវាមានប្រអប់ស្នើដោយស្វ័យប្រវត្តិដែលលេចឡើងជាឈ្មោះនៃមុខងារត្រូវបានវាយបញ្ចូលក្នុងក្រឡា។
- ចុចលើ ក្រឡា B2 ដើម្បីធ្វើឱ្យវាជា ក្រឡាសកម្ម ។ នេះគឺជាកន្លែងដែលអនុគមន៍ AND ត្រូវបានបញ្ចូលហើយលទ្ធផលរបស់អនុគមន៍នឹងត្រូវបានបង្ហាញ។
- បញ្ចូល សញ្ញាស្មើ ( = ) បន្តដោយអនុគមន៍ AND ។
- ពេលអ្នកវាយប្រអប់ស្នើស្វ័យប្រវត្តិបង្ហាញឈ្មោះអនុគមន៍ដែលចាប់ផ្ដើមដោយអក្សរ A ។
- នៅពេលមុខងារ AND បង្ហាញនៅក្នុងប្រអប់សូមចុចលើឈ្មោះដោយព្រួញកណ្តុរ។
បញ្ចូលអាគុយម៉ង់អនុគមន៍
អាគុយម៉ង់សម្រាប់អនុគមន៍ AND ត្រូវបានបញ្ចូលបន្ទាប់ពីវង់ក្រចកបើក។ ដូចនៅក្នុង Excel, សញ្ញាក្បៀសត្រូវបានបញ្ចូលរវាងអាគុយម៉ង់របស់អនុគមន៍ដើម្បីធ្វើជាបន្ទាត់ខណ្ឌចែក។
- ចុចលើ ក្រឡា A2 ក្នុងសន្លឹកកិច្ចការដើម្បីបញ្ចូលសេចក្តីយោងក្រឡានេះជាអាគុយម៉ង់ តក្ក 1 ។
- វាយ <50 បន្ទាប់ពីយោងក្រឡា។
- បញ្ចូល សញ្ញាក្បៀស បន្ទាប់ពីក្រឡាយោងយោងជាសញ្ញាបំបែករវាងអាគុយម៉ង់របស់អនុគមន៍។
- ចុចលើក្រឡា A3 ក្នុងសន្លឹកកិច្ចការដើម្បីបញ្ចូលសេចក្តីយោងក្រឡានេះជាអាគុយម៉ង់ តក្កវិជ្ជា 2 ។
- វាយ <> 75 បន្ទាប់ពីក្រឡាយោង។
- វាយបញ្ចូល សញ្ញាក្បៀស ទីពីរដើម្បីធ្វើជាបន្ទាត់ខណ្ឌចែកមួយផ្សេងទៀត។
- ចុចលើក្រឡា A4 ក្នុងសន្លឹកកិច្ចការដើម្បីបញ្ចូលសេចក្តីយោងក្រឡាទីបី។
- វាយ > = 100 បន្ទាប់ពីយោងក្រឡាទីបី។
- ចុចគ្រាប់ចុច បញ្ចូល ( Enter ) នៅលើក្តារចុចដើម្បីបញ្ចូលវង់ក្រចកបិទបន្ទាប់ពីអាគុយម៉ង់និងដើម្បីបំពេញមុខងារ។
តម្លៃ FALSE គួរតែបង្ហាញក្នុងក្រឡា B2 ពីព្រោះទិន្នន័យក្នុងក្រឡា A4 មិនត្រូវនឹងលក្ខខណ្ឌនៃធំជាងឬស្មើ 100 ។
នៅពេលអ្នកចុចលើក្រឡា B2 អនុគមន៍ពេញលេញ = AND (A2 <50, A3 <> 75, A4> = 100) នឹងលេចឡើងនៅក្នុង របាររូបមន្ត ខាងលើសន្លឹកកិច្ចការ។
ឬជំនួសឱ្យ AND
ជំហានខាងលើក៏អាចត្រូវបានប្រើសម្រាប់បញ្ចូលមុខងារ OR ដែលមាននៅក្នុងក្រឡា B3 នៅក្នុងរូបខាងលើរូបខាងលើ។
អនុគមន៍ OR បញ្ចប់នឹង = OR (A2 <50, A3 <> 75, A4> = 100) ។
តម្លៃនៃ TRUE គួរតែមាននៅក្នុងក្រឡា B3 ព្រោះមានតែលក្ខខណ្ឌមួយដែលត្រូវបានសាកល្បងត្រូវតែមានពិតចំពោះអនុគមន៍ OR ដើម្បីត្រឡប់តម្លៃ TRUE ហើយនៅក្នុងឧទាហរណ៍នេះពីរនៃលក្ខខណ្ឌគឺពិត:
- ទិន្នន័យក្នុងក្រឡា A2 មានតិចជាង 50 ។
- ទិន្នន័យនៅក្នុងក្រឡា A3 មិនស្មើ 75 ។